Two new Queensland COVID-19 cases confirmed overnight

Both people caught the virus – also known as COVID-19 – overseas, according to Queensland Health.There are still 11 people in the state in hospital with confirmed cases of the virus.
Data from Queensland Health states 2977 COVID-19 tests have been undertaken in the past 24 hours, bringing it up to 1,371,644 tests given statewide since the pandemic began.
